We are seeking a Real Estate Associate Project Manager to help the Real Estate team optimize coworking, on-demand and direct office services globally. This is a critical role within our global Real Estate team. The Real Estate Associate Project Manager will be responsible for all coworking initiatives in Europe and Asia. This includes small real estate project management and real estate administration in a dynamic environment. The role reports to the Vice President, Global Real Estate.
Responsibilities:
- Manage Coworking access for EMEA, APAC as well as backup for AMER and LATAM coworking support to ensure our employees utilizing coworking spaces are fully supported.
- Coordinate EMEA and APAC Coworking floorplans and services with Design & Construction and Office Operations on small projects.
- Complete Weekly Capacity Updates of all Coworking locations where applicable.
- Coordinate with Accounts Payable to update Credit Card information for Coworking and assist with Invoicing Issues.
- Maintain our Datadog Coworking Members summary, tracking all activity including adding/deleting members, expanding/reducing capacity, adding/deleting locations, pay on demand members, rents, etc.
- Own Global Real Estate Coworking vendor onboarding and Purchase Order creation.
- Monitor and report usage of all Coworking locations in EMEA and APAC.
- Analyze Pay on Demand monthly reporting and make recommendations from that data to maximize efficiency, manage costs, etc.
- Visit locations as required for site evaluations, location inspections, meet with teams, and to address issues.
- Ensure coworking offices are serviced per the terms of the lease.
- Update all Real Estate Vendor, Landlord Contact Lists and Quarterly Review Materials.
- Drive innovation and continuous improvement by bringing ideas forward to help differentiate the Datadog Real Estate team through efficiency and scalability to operate as, and deliver “best in class” results.
Your experience and qualifications:
- Minimum of a Degree in Business, Finance, Real Estate or Law.
- Minimum of 2 years experience in real estate, preferably in a fast-growing, international organization.
- Minimum of 2 years financial and/or analytical experience with excellent spreadsheet skills.
- Ability to analyze an issue, and/or data and develop a data driven solution.
- Outstanding people, communication, and problem-solving skills.
- Proven track record of working independently while effectively applying departmental standard operating procedures (SOPs) and guidelines to achieve success.
- Verbal and written fluency in English required, and French preferred.
